The useful version of this answer

Resurfacing means bonding a thin layer of new material over an existing slab. On the right slab it restores a worn surface without the cost and disruption of breaking concrete out. On the wrong slab it is money spent hiding a defect for a season.

The dividing line is simple: is the slab itself sound? If the concrete beneath is stable, uncracked, properly supported and draining correctly, and the problem is confined to the top few millimetres, an overlay can be reasonable maintenance. If any of those are untrue, resurfacing does not address what is actually wrong.

Where it stops being an option entirely

If NYC DOT has cited the flag, resurfacing is not on the table. Section 19-152 defines patchwork to include less-than-full-depth repairs to all or part of the surface area of broken, cracked or chipped flags, and patchwork is a defect, not a remedy. DOT's Street Works Manual separately states that patching of individual flags is not permitted and that flags with substantial defects must be replaced.

Applying an overlay to a cited flag can make things worse

You keep the original defect, add a patchwork condition on top of it, and spend money that does nothing toward your 75-day deadline. If a contractor proposes resurfacing to clear a violation, that is a reason to get a second opinion.

Why concrete surfaces scale in the Bronx

Surface deterioration here is overwhelmingly a winter phenomenon:

  • Freeze-thaw cycling: water absorbed into the surface freezes, expands and lifts thin flakes away. The Bronx delivers dozens of these cycles a season.
  • De-icing salts: accelerate the same process and attack the paste holding the surface aggregate.
  • Finishing practice: concrete overworked at the surface, or finished and sealed while bleed water is still present, starts life with a weak top layer that scales early regardless of weather.

That last point matters when you are deciding what to do next. If the slab scaled because it was finished badly, an overlay on the same substrate can debond. Understanding why it failed is part of deciding whether resurfacing is worth doing at all.

How we assess it

  1. Check for a violation firstIf flags are cited, we tell you plainly that resurfacing will not clear it.
  2. Sound the slabHollow areas, movement under load and rocking indicate the problem is below the surface.
  3. Check drainageA flag that ponds is a listed defect regardless of how good its surface looks. An overlay that does not correct the fall leaves the defect in place.
  4. Look at the joints and crackingFull-depth cracks, particularly joint to joint at 1/4 inch or wider, put the flag in replacement territory.
  5. Give you the honest recommendationOverlay where it genuinely fits; full-depth replacement where it does not. We would rather lose a small job than sell one that fails.

What replacement involves instead

Where the assessment points to replacement, the flag comes out full depth and is rebuilt to specification: a 4-inch concrete course on a 6-inch foundation, 7 inches through driveways and corner quadrants, flags at 5' x 5' where feasible, expansion joints at 20-foot intervals sealed to full depth, and a fall toward the curb of between 1 and 3 inches per 5 feet. That is the version that both lasts and passes inspection.
